Transaction 3d11164fae8df820c183cd0521fe26a647aa4caae094234b2822739ce069830a

1 Input
2 Outputs
  • 3d11164fae8df820c183cd0521fe26a647aa4caae094234b2822739ce069830a:0
  • value  472608125193
    address  2N5qpTdKU6LZuQ1xgkLLD136PSkKQGXnHYf
  • 3d11164fae8df820c183cd0521fe26a647aa4caae094234b2822739ce069830a:1
  • value  16505731
    address  mye9VbCHtEmifPg7iXrP64DT1hx2aRMyTw